Abstract
This paper gives a bound on the number of integrators needed to linearize a control system with an arbitrary number of inputs. Although some work has been done in this direction, our bound improves the existing results for systems with four or more inputs. The bound for two input systems is the same as the one that appeared in the literature. The bound for three input systems has been improved further in a previous paper.
